エフサステクノロジーズ株式会社

本ページの製品は2024年4月1日より、エフサステクノロジーズ株式会社に統合となり、順次、切り替えを実施してまいります。一部、富士通表記が混在することがありますので、ご了承ください。

ONTAP 9 ( CA08871-402 )

to English version

SnapVaultバックアップからのボリューム内の全LUNのリストア

SnapVaultバックアップからボリューム内の一部のLUNをリストアする必要がある場合、ボリューム全体をリストアする方法もあります。ボリュームをリストアする場合は、ボリューム内のすべてのLUNが対象です。

要件

以下の要件を満たしている必要があります。

  • SnapVault関係が初期化されている

  • SnapVaultセカンダリー ボリュームに、リストアに使用する適切なSnapshotコピーが含まれている

タスク概要

ボリューム全体をリストアすると、ボリュームの状態は、リストアに使用したSnapshotコピーが作成された時点の状態に戻ります。Snapshotコピーの作成後にボリュームに追加されたLUNがある場合、そのLUNはリストアの過程で削除されます。

ボリュームのリストア後も、LUNとigroupとのマッピングはリストアの直前と同じ状態が維持されます。LUNのマッピングは、Snapshotコピー作成時点のマッピングとは異なる場合があります。ホスト クラスタによるLUNの永続的予約は維持されます。

手順
  1. ボリューム内のすべてのLUNに対するI/Oを停止します。

  2. snapmirror show コマンドを実行し、SnapVaultセカンダリー ボリュームがあるセカンダリー ボリュームを確認します。

    cluster::> snapmirror show
    
    Source         Dest     Mirror  Relation  Total             Last
    Path     Type  Path     State   Status    Progress  Healthy Updated
    -------- ---- --------- ------- --------- --------- ------- -------
    vserverA:srcvolA
             XDP  vserverB:dstvolB
                            Snapmirrored
                                    Idle       -         true    -
  3. volume snapshot show コマンドを実行し、リストア元となるSnapshotコピーを特定します。

    cluster::> volume snapshot show
    
    Vserver  Volume  Snapshot               State Size   Total% Used%
    -------- ------- ---------------------- ----- ------ ------ -----
    vserverB
             dstvolB
                     snap2.2013-02-10_0010  valid  124KB     0%    0%
                     snap1.2013-02-10_0015 valid  112KB     0%    0%
                     snap2.2013-02-11_0010  valid  164KB     0%    0%
  4. -source-snapshot オプションを指定して snapmirror restore コマンドを実行し、使用するSnapshotコピーを指定します。

    リストアのデスティネーション(destination)には、リストア先とするソース ボリュームを指定します。

    cluster::> snapmirror restore -destination-path vserverA:srcvolA
      -source-path vserverB:dstvolB -source-snapshot daily.2013-02-10_0010
    
    Warning: All data newer than Snapshot copy hourly.2013-02-11_1205 on
    volume vserverA:src_volA will be deleted.
    Do you want to continue? {y|n}: y
    [Job 98] Job is queued: snapmirror restore from source
    "vserverB:dstvolB" for the snapshot daily.2013-02-10_0010.
  5. ホスト クラスタ間でLUNを共有している場合は、影響を受けるホストからLUNに対する永続的予約をリストアします。

SnapVaultバックアップからのボリュームのリストア

次の例では、Snapshotコピーの作成後にlun_Dという名前のLUNがボリュームに追加されています。Snapshotコピーからボリューム全体をリストアしたあと、lun_Dは表示されなくなります。

lun show コマンドの出力では、プライマリー ボリュームsrcvolA内にあるLUNと、SnapVaultセカンダリー ボリュームdstvolB内にある、これらのLUNの読み取り専用コピーを確認できます。SnapVaultバックアップ内にlun_Dのコピーはありません。

cluster::> lun show
Vserver   Path                State   Mapped   Type          Size
--------- ------------------  ------- -------- --------      -------
vserverA  /vol/srcvolA/lun_A  online  mapped   windows  300.0GB
vserverA  /vol/srcvolA/lun_B  online  mapped   windows  300.0GB
vserverA  /vol/srcvolA/lun_C  online  mapped   windows  300.0GB
vserverA  /vol/srcvolA/lun_D  online  mapped   windows  250.0GB
vserverB  /vol/dstvolB/lun_A  online  unmapped windows  300.0GB
vserverB  /vol/dstvolB/lun_B  online  unmapped windows  300.0GB
vserverB  /vol/dstvolB/lun_C  online  unmapped windows  300.0GB

7 entries were displayed.

cluster::>snapmirror restore -destination-path vserverA:srcvolA
  -source-path vserverB:dstvolB
  -source-snapshot daily.2013-02-10_0010

Warning: All data newer than Snapshot copy hourly.2013-02-11_1205
on volume vserverA:src_volA will be deleted.
Do you want to continue? {y|n}: y
[Job 98] Job is queued: snapmirror restore from source
"vserverB:dstvolB" for the snapshot daily.2013-02-10_0010.

cluster::> lun show
Vserver   Path                State   Mapped   Type          Size
--------- ------------------  ------- -------- --------      -------
vserverA  /vol/srcvolA/lun_A  online  mapped   windows  300.0GB
vserverA  /vol/srcvolA/lun_B  online  mapped   windows  300.0GB
vserverA  /vol/srcvolA/lun_C  online  mapped   windows  300.0GB
vserverB  /vol/dstvolB/lun_A  online  unmapped windows  300.0GB
vserverB  /vol/dstvolB/lun_B  online  unmapped windows  300.0GB
vserverB  /vol/dstvolB/lun_C  online  unmapped windows  300.0GB

6 entries were displayed.

ボリュームがSnapVaultセカンダリー ボリュームからリストアされたあと、ソース ボリュームにはlun_Dが存在しなくなります。リストア後もソース ボリューム内のLUNのマッピングは維持されるため、再マッピングする必要はありません。

Top of Page